[jira] [Assigned] (MAPREDUCE-5748) Potential null pointer deference in ShuffleHandler#Shuffle#messageReceived()

2015-05-08 Thread Varun Saxena (JIRA)

 [ 
https://issues.apache.org/jira/browse/MAPREDUCE-5748?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Varun Saxena reassigned MAPREDUCE-5748:
---

Assignee: Varun Saxena

 Potential null pointer deference in ShuffleHandler#Shuffle#messageReceived()
 

 Key: MAPREDUCE-5748
 URL: https://issues.apache.org/jira/browse/MAPREDUCE-5748
 Project: Hadoop Map/Reduce
  Issue Type: Bug
Reporter: Ted Yu
Assignee: Varun Saxena
Priority: Minor
  Labels: BB2015-05-TBR
 Attachments: 
 0001-MAPREDUCE-5748-Potential-null-pointer-deference-in-S.patch


 Starting around line 510:
 {code}
   ChannelFuture lastMap = null;
   for (String mapId : mapIds) {
 ...
   }
   lastMap.addListener(metrics);
   lastMap.addListener(ChannelFutureListener.CLOSE);
 {code}
 If mapIds is empty, lastMap would remain null, leading to NPE in 
 addListener() call.



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)


[jira] [Assigned] (MAPREDUCE-5748) Potential null pointer deference in ShuffleHandler#Shuffle#messageReceived()

2014-03-16 Thread Hussein Baghdadi (JIRA)

 [ 
https://issues.apache.org/jira/browse/MAPREDUCE-5748?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Hussein Baghdadi reassigned MAPREDUCE-5748:
---

Assignee: Hussein Baghdadi

 Potential null pointer deference in ShuffleHandler#Shuffle#messageReceived()
 

 Key: MAPREDUCE-5748
 URL: https://issues.apache.org/jira/browse/MAPREDUCE-5748
 Project: Hadoop Map/Reduce
  Issue Type: Bug
Reporter: Ted Yu
Assignee: Hussein Baghdadi
Priority: Minor

 Starting around line 510:
 {code}
   ChannelFuture lastMap = null;
   for (String mapId : mapIds) {
 ...
   }
   lastMap.addListener(metrics);
   lastMap.addListener(ChannelFutureListener.CLOSE);
 {code}
 If mapIds is empty, lastMap would remain null, leading to NPE in 
 addListener() call.



--
This message was sent by Atlassian JIRA
(v6.2#6252)